The global Vascular Surgery Minimally Invasive Surgical Instruments market size was valued at approximately USD 3.5 billion in 2025 and is projected to reach USD 6.8 billion by 2035, growing at a CAGR of 6.8% during the forecast period. This market represents a critical segment of the healthcare industry, focusing on instruments that enable surgeons to perform vascular surgeries with more precision, reduced trauma to patients, and faster recovery times. Products within this market include catheters, guidewires, stents, and balloons, which are integral to procedures such as angioplasty and the treatment of aortic aneurysms. The market is characterized by a diverse set of stakeholders, including hospitals, clinics, manufacturers of surgical instruments, and regulatory bodies, each playing a pivotal role in its development and growth.
Over the years, the industry has evolved significantly, moving from traditional open surgeries to minimally invasive techniques driven by technological advancements, which have enhanced procedural efficacy and patient outcomes. The market is at a growth phase, bolstered by increasing demographic trends such as aging populations and rising prevalence of vascular diseases. North America leads the market with the largest share, driven by a mature healthcare infrastructure and advanced surgical practices. The region benefits from high healthcare expenditure and innovative capabilities. Europe follows, characterized by stringent regulations and an emphasis on sustainability and procedural adoption.
In the Asia Pacific, market growth is supported by rising healthcare investments and favorable manufacturing conditions. The region represents a significant opportunity due to increasing procedure volumes and strategic energy towards infrastructure development.
Latin America and the Middle East & Africa present emerging opportunities where economic improvements and investments towards enhancing medical facilities are contributing to market expansion and adoption.
The market is moderately consolidated with leading players focusing on strategic partnerships, acquisitions, and enhancing their product portfolios to maintain competitive positioning. Companies such as Medtronic, Boston Scientific, and Abbott Laboratories are notable contributors, accounting for significant market revenue through their comprehensive geographic footprints and continuous innovation.
